Ambodifotatra on Nosy Boraha island, Madagascar
Crowd at the beach of Ambodifotatra on Nosy Boraha island (ά e Sainte-Marie) in the Indian Ocean in front of the eastern coast of Madagascar. Date: circa 1908

This evocative photograph captures a lively scene at the beach of Ambodifotatra on Nosy Boraha island, also known as Ile Sainte-Marie, located on the eastern coast of Madagascar in the Indian Ocean. The date of this image is estimated to be around 1908. A large crowd of locals and visitors gather on the sandy shore, enjoying the sunny day and the crystal-clear waters. Women and children play and frolic in the shallows, while men and older boys engage in various activities, such as fishing and boat building. The tall, shady trees along the beach provide a welcome respite from the sun, their branches reaching out towards the water. The serene beauty of the Madagascan islands is on full display, with the turquoise waters of the Indian Ocean stretching out towards the horizon. Ambodifotatra, meaning 'good foot' in Malagasy, was a popular destination for European travelers and sailors due to its strategic location and abundant natural resources. Today, the island is known for its rich history, beautiful beaches, and unique cultural heritage.
